Excitement and chance define the plinko experience within captivating arcade games today
The allure of arcade games often lies in their simplicity coupled with an unpredictable element of chance. Among these captivating pastimes, the game of plinko stands out as a prime example of this principle. A vertical board studded with pegs, the game involves dropping a disc from the top and watching as it bounces its way down, ultimately landing in one of several slots at the bottom, each with a different payout value. The inherent excitement stems from the fact that the outcome is determined by a series of random deflections, making each drop a unique and thrilling experience.
Originally popularized as a segment on the American game show The Price Is Right, plinko’s appeal extends far beyond its television origins. Modern iterations can be found in arcades, casinos, and even as digital adaptations for online gaming platforms. The core mechanic – a blend of gravity, friction, and pure luck – remains consistent across all versions, creating a familiar and engaging experience for players of all ages. Understanding the probabilities and potential strategies, or simply enjoying the suspense, are key components of the plinko experience. It's a game where anticipation builds with every bounce and where fortune favors the unpredictable.
Understanding the Physics of Plinko
The seemingly random path of the disc in plinko is, in reality, governed by a series of physical principles. While it's impossible to predict the precise trajectory with absolute certainty, understanding the underlying mechanics can provide insight into the game’s inherent biases. Gravity, of course, is the primary force at play, pulling the disc downwards. However, the pegs introduce a crucial element of collision and deflection. Upon impact with a peg, the disc transfers some of its kinetic energy, and the angle of deflection depends on the point of contact and the elasticity of both the disc and the peg. The more pegs, the more opportunities for deflection, and the more chaotic the path becomes. This chaos is precisely what creates the game’s appeal.
The Role of Peg Placement and Material
The arrangement and material of the pegs contribute significantly to the game’s overall behavior. A uniformly spaced grid of pegs, constructed from a consistent material, will tend to produce a more symmetrical distribution of outcomes. However, slight variations in peg height, spacing, or material can introduce subtle biases, favoring certain slots over others. For example, pegs made of a softer material might absorb more energy during impact, resulting in smaller deflection angles. Similarly, uneven peg placement could create channels that guide the disc towards specific areas of the board. These subtle yet important factors can influence the overall probability distribution, making some slots statistically more advantageous than others. Carefully designed peg arrangements are key to maintaining fair play.

Strategies for Playing Plinko – Do They Exist?
Given the game’s reliance on chance, the question of whether a player can employ effective strategies is a common one. While it’s impossible to guarantee a win, understanding the fundamental principles of probability and risk assessment can slightly influence a player's approach. One commonly discussed strategy involves attempting to “aim” for specific areas of the board by subtly adjusting the release point of the disc. However, the chaotic nature of the bounces makes precise aiming extremely difficult, and the margin for error is very small. The number of pegs creates too many variables for any deliberate aiming to have a noticeable effect.
Managing Risk and Setting Expectations
A more practical approach involves focusing on risk management and setting realistic expectations. Instead of chasing the highest possible payout, players might choose to prioritize slots with a moderate payout and a higher probability of success. This strategy reduces the potential for large wins but also minimizes the risk of losing entirely. Another important consideration is bankroll management – establishing a budget and sticking to it, regardless of the outcome. Treating plinko as a form of entertainment rather than a source of income is crucial. Remember, the house always has an edge, and the primary appeal of the game lies in the thrill of the unknown, not the guarantee of profit.

The Evolution of Plinko: From Television to Digital Realms
The journey of plinko from a captivating segment on The Price Is Right to a pervasive arcade game and a thriving digital experience demonstrates its enduring appeal. The television version, with its large-scale board and dramatic presentation, captivated audiences for decades. The transition to the arcade saw miniaturized versions of the board emerge, offering players a hands-on experience. These arcade versions often incorporated features such as electronic scoring and automated disc feeders. Today, digital adaptations – available on both web and mobile platforms – are gaining popularity, providing players with the convenience of enjoying the game from anywhere with an internet connection.
Digital Plinko and the Integration of Modern Technology
Digital versions of the game frequently incorporate modern technology to enhance the gameplay experience. Random number generators (RNGs) are used to simulate the bounces, ensuring fairness and preventing manipulation. Advanced graphics and animations create a visually appealing environment, and sound effects enhance the sense of excitement. Some digital versions even offer multiplayer functionality, allowing players to compete against each other. In addition, digital platforms allow for data collection and analysis, providing insights into player behavior and game performance. These insights can be used to fine-tune the game’s mechanics and optimize the overall user experience. The adaptation to digital formats has ensured plinko’s continued relevance in an increasingly digital world.

The Psychological Appeal of Plinko: Why Do We Enjoy it?
Beyond the simple mechanics and the element of chance, plinko taps into fundamental psychological principles that contribute to its enduring enjoyment. The anticipation of the outcome, the sensory stimulation of watching the disc bounce, and the potential for a rewarding payout all contribute to the game’s allure. Furthermore, the seemingly random nature of the game can create a sense of illusionary control – players often feel as though their actions, such as adjusting the release point of the disc, have a greater influence on the outcome than they actually do. This illusion can enhance the sense of engagement and excitement. The fast pace of the game and the immediate feedback – the disc either lands in a winning slot or it doesn’t – also contribute to its addictive quality.
The game's simplicity is also a contributing factor to its widespread appeal. It requires no prior knowledge or complex strategy, making it accessible to players of all ages and backgrounds. This ease of understanding allows individuals to quickly immerse themselves in the experience and enjoy the thrill of the game without feeling overwhelmed. Ultimately, plinko’s success lies in its ability to provide a captivating, unpredictable, and accessible form of entertainment that appeals to our innate desire for both risk and reward. The combination of simple rules, visual engagement, and feelings of anticipation creates a compelling experience that continues to draw players in, generation after generation.
